The Wallace Global Fund (WGF) supports activities at the global and national level, and will consider significant local or regional initiatives offering the potential to leverage broader national or global impact.

The program areas are; Natural Resources, Civic Engagement, Media and Leadership, Justice and Women’s Human Rights.

The mission of the Wallace Global Fund is to promote an informed and engaged citizenry to fight injustice, and to protect the diversity of nature and the natural systems upon which all life depends.

WGF Women’s Human Rights Program

Population pressures exacerbate many of the fundamental obstacles to sustainable development: degradation of natural resources, income disparity, gender inequality and poor maternal and child health.

The Fund believes that it can uphold women’s human rights by expanding their reproductive health choices, thereby reducing unwanted childbearing and improving the lives of women and their families.

The Fund seeks policy initiatives which promote globally to:

  • Increase access to contraceptives
  • Increase access to emergency contraceptives
  • Improve adolescents’ ability to make informed choice and obtain Quality reproductive health services
  • Increase access to safe abortion
  • Resource mobilization in europe
  • Resource mobilization in u.s.
  • Eradication of female genital mutilation
  • Promote microenterprise
  • Ensure that millennium development goals (MDGS) prioritize reproductive health

Grant proposals are processed and reviewed on a continuous basis.

The average grant size is $50,000, with actual grant awards ranging up to $400,000.

The Fund makes both one-year and multi-year grants.

Wallace Global Fund will consider proposals for either core support or project-specific support.

WGF does not fund purchase of land, capital construction, profit-making businesses, debt reduction, endowment campaigns, fundraising drives/events, or scholarships, tuition assistance or other forms of personal financial aid.

Deadline: Grants are being reviewed on a quarterly basis in March, June, September and December.

LLM Scholarships in South Africa: A number of Scholarships are available for International students at Pretoria University.

The Scholarships are available for the following courses:

  • Human Rights and Access to medicines
  • Human Rights in Africa
  • Good Governance
  • The Management of Human Rights Institutions
  • International Humanitarian Law
  • Development and Human Rights
  • International Law

Admission will be on a competitive basis and the admission criteria will include working experience, academic qualifications, and the levels of commitment and professionalism displayed through past experience.

Please note that scholarships do not include airfare and that participants are responsible for their own travel arrangements.

Deadline: Applications should be submitted at least one month prior to the starting date of the course

BPP LLM Scholarships: You can apply for a scholarship for the LLM in Commercial Law, the LLM in International Business Law or the LLM in Professional Legal Practice.

Value: Up to £1,000 for home students and up to £3,000 for international students following the LLM in Commercial Law or the LLM in International Business Law.

Number of funded places: Generous – the actual number will depend on the calibre of applicants.

Eligibility requirements: All applicants are considered on an individual basis for suitability.

Application instructions: To apply for a scholarship, please complete the application form at the BPP Law School website.

Additional information: As there are a high number of scholarships available, it is recommended that you apply for a scholarship at the same time as applying for the programme.

BPP guarantees that you will know if you have been awarded a scholarship before you have to accept your LLM offer.

Apply for PhD in Structural Engineering at Loughborough University

PhD Studentship in Structural Engineering: Loughborough’s Faculty of Engineering offers financial support to talented research students in a number of ways.

Funding for PhD students is awarded on the basis of academic merit and your potential to become a member of one of our internationally recognised research teams.

The Faculty has wide-ranging research capabilities and all six of our departments are able to offer unique and challenging research opportunities. The links below provide information on the areas in which our departments are able to supervise PhDs.

  • Aeronautical and Automotive Engineering
  • Chemical Engineering
  • Civil and Building Engineering
  • Electronic and Electrical Engineering (including Systems Engineering)
  • Materials
  • Mechanical and Manufacturing Engineering

There is always extremely strong competition for our funding awards and you need to have achieved a high standard in your studies to date (the equivalent of a UK distinction/high upper second class degree) to receive a funding award.

There are opportunities to obtain funding through research studentships funded by EPSRC (Engineering and Physical Sciences Research Council UK), the University and the individual departments. Alternative routes for funding your PhD also exist through our Doctoral Training Centres, Research Associate/Assistant vacancies and Knowledge Transfer Partnerships.

Cambridge International Scholarships: Cambridge University will offer, via the Cambridge Trusts, at least 80 Cambridge International Scholarships to Overseas Students who embark on a research course in the academic year.

The awards will be made on a competitive basis to those applicants considered by their departments to be the most outstanding.

Value of the award:
Each award will underwrite the full cost of fees and maintenance for the duration of the course.

Duration of the award:
The award has a maximum duration of three years and is available to all students who will be registered for a three year research programme, leading to the PhD (including CPGS).

Scholarship Application Eligibility Criteria:

To be eligible to receive a Cambridge International Scholarship students must:

  • be liable to pay the Overseas University Composition Fee.
  • be engaged in a three year research programme leading to the PhD (i.e. will be registered as PhD, “Probationary PhD” or “CPGS”).
  • be engaged in full-time study.
  • have a high upper-second-class undergraduate honours degree from a UK Higher Education Institution, or an equivalent from an Overseas Institution.

Several hundred partially funded awards will also be made by the Cambridge Trusts using the departmental CISS ranking list.

Deadline: 15th December.

The United Nations Economic Commission for Europe (UNECE) accepts interns from time to time on an ad hoc basis.

The internships are open to graduate or post-graduate students, who have specialized in a field related to UNECE programmes of work, namely: environment, transport, statistics, sustainable energy, trade, timber and forests, housing and land management, population, and economic cooperation and integration.

Occasionally, the Commission has a need for interns with specific skills and will post those internship opportunities.

Internships are offered free-of-charge and without financial remuneration.

The United Nations accepts no legal or administrative liability for interns who are not accorded the status of a United Nations staff member.

All costs connected with an internship, including travel, accommodation1 and insurance, are borne by the intern or his/her sponsor.

An internship carries no expectancy of subsequent employment with the United Nations. Interns are required to submit a certificate of good health and, wherever applicable, to obtain themselves the appropriate visa.

Eligibility criteria:

To qualify for UNECE internship programme, the applicants must be enrolled in a degree programme in a graduate school (second university degree or higher) at the time of application and during the internship.

Applicants pursuing their studies in countries where higher education is not divided into undergraduate and graduate stages must have completed at least four years of full-time studies at a university or equivalent institution towards the completion of a degree.

Application procedure:

Upon acceptance of the above-mentioned conditions, qualified applicants are requested to send the following documents to the Internship Coordinator, preferably by e-mail (interns[at]unece.org):

  • Curriculum vitae;
  • Completed internship application form;
  • Statement of the particular field of activity in which they wish to work together with the dates they are available.

Applications can be sent all year but candidates are encouraged to apply as early as possible, especially for the summer period.

The applications will be considered by the appropriate divisions of UNECE with a view to matching the applicant’s interests and qualifications with the current UNECE needs.

If as a result a meaningful assignment can be devised, an internship will be offered.

UNIFEM Internships: The UNIFEM Internship Programme offers a small group of outstanding graduate-level students the opportunity to acquire direct exposure to UNIFEM’s work.

It is designed to complement women’s development-oriented studies with practical experience in various aspects of multilateral technical cooperation, but also complements other international studies, including law.

Internship assignments vary greatly in terms of content. They may have a country-specific, regional, sectoral, or thematic focus.

However, interns are normally involved in some aspect of the design, implementation and evaluation of UNIFEM-supported programmes and projects.

Every attempt is made to match the interests of the intern with the needs of the organization.

Internship assignments vary in length according to the availability and academic requirements of the intern, as well as the needs of UNIFEM.

Assignments are available on a part-time and full-time basis throughout the year.

Interested candidates may submit an application at any time, indicating interests and availability.

IFAD Internship Programme: The Internship Programme aims at promoting amongst the participants a better understanding of the United Nations and IFAD.

By the term Intern, IFAD intends outstanding undergraduates and graduates students who are offered the opportunity to acquire knowledge of a real work environment to the mutual benefit of both the Organization and the Intern.

Interns are fully involved in the work programme of the Division that has selected them to carry out assignments relevant to their studies under the supervision of a responsible staff member.

During this period, the intern may have a chance to visit IFAD-funded projects.

Eligibility:

The following criteria are used to determine eligibility for the Internship Programme:

  • Applicants should not be more than 30 years of age;
  • Applicants must be undergraduate students or currently enrolled at a university or hold a degree;
  • Male and female applicants can apply and be part of IFAD’s member states countries;
  • Spouses, sons, daughters, brothers or sisters of IFAD staff will not be considered eligible for this Programme.

Applications will not be solicited by the Office of Human Resources, however, all applications must be referred to the Office Human Resources for review.

Applicants must fill in an electronic IFAD Personal History Form and forward it to the address mentioned in the form which will be retained for 12 months.

No more than 25 interns will be recruited during any calendar year on a first come first served basis.

Should office facilities be available, consideration for higher numbers will be considered.

Interns will be paid the equivalent of an all-inclusive lumpsum amount of USD600 per month, less any payment received from a sponsor.

The payment will be pro-rated for periods of less than one month on the basis of 30 days per month.

IFAD will be responsible for obtaining the necessary visas and arranging travel to Rome.

However, the costs of travel and accommodation are the responsibility of the Interns or their sponsorship institutions.

Interns who have the chance to visit IFAD’s funded projects are responsible to cover all travel and insurance costs.

Internship assignments will be limited to a period of six months.

Interns will be required to sign a statement governing the IFAD Internship Programme at to the commencement of their internships.

Deadline: Any time of the year.

The Hodgson Law Scholarships, LLM Scholarships: The Hodgson Law Scholarships have been initiated after the death of Elizabeth Hodgson pursuant to the Hodgson Will Trust.

The Hodgson Trustees have resolved to set up a scheme of Hodgson Law Scholars to be selected through a Selection Committee.

The Committee will choose 1 Hodgson Law Scholar each year from LLM applicants.

All University tuition fees will be paid on the Hodgson Law Scholars’ behalf by the Hodgson Trustees.

In addition, each Hodgson Law Scholar will receive a maintenance al lowance of £5,000 as a contribution towards their living expenses in the United Kingdom.

Applicants must have completed or be in the final year of completion of a Bachelor’s Degree or equivalent degree at a minimum 2.1 (UK Upper Second) or equivalent standard.

The scholarships are awarded on a competitive basis to the strongest candidates.

Full paperwork should be submitted to: Miss Clare Kelly, The Liverpool Law School, Chatham Street, University of Liverpool, Liverpool, L69 7ZS, UK. Email: clarek [at]liv.ac.uk; Tel: 00 44 (0)151 794 2807.

Deadline: 6 July.
